About 4-[(2,2-dichloroacetyl)amino]-N-[2-[2-(dimethylamino)ethyl]-1,3-dioxobenzo[de]isoquinolin-5-yl]butanamide

4-[(2,2-dichloroacetyl)amino]-N-[2-[2-(dimethylamino)ethyl]-1,3-dioxobenzo[de]isoquinolin-5-yl]butanamide (PubChem CID 171356300) has the molecular formula C22H24Cl2N4O4 and a molecular weight of 479.36 g/mol. Its IUPAC name is 4-[(2,2-dichloroacetyl)amino]-N-[2-[2-(dimethylamino)ethyl]-1,3-dioxobenzo[de]isoquinolin-5-yl]butanamide.
